EXHIBIT 99.1 Sacramento, CA - December 19, 2002 AMERICAN RIVER HOLDINGS INCREASES CASH DIVIDEND BY 45% - ------------------------------------------------------ Sacramento, CA - December 19, 2002 - The American River Holdings (Nasdaq:AMRB) Board of Directors has declared a cash dividend of $0.21 per common share, representing an increase of 44.8% from the last cash dividend declared on June 20, 2002. This marks the fifteenth consecutive increase as well as the twenty-second consecutive semi-annual cash dividend. The cash dividend of $0.21 is the largest cash dividend in American River Holdings' history. Payable to shareholders of record as of January 10, 2003, the cash dividend of $0.21 will be distributed on January 24, 2003. Since 1992, American River Holdings has delivered semi-annual cash dividends, six consecutive annual stock dividends, and seventy-five profitable quarters. American River Holdings is a financial services company with three affiliates, American River Bank, a community business bank with offices in Sacramento and Placer County, North Coast Bank, a community business bank with offices in Sonoma County and first source capital, headquartered in Sacramento, which provides equipment lease financing on a brokerage basis for businesses throughout the country.
